Что такое CDN и зачем необходимы системы доставки контента
CDN является собой территориально распределённую структуру для оперативной передачи веб-контента юзерам. Сеть включает из узлов, размещённых в различных локациях мира. Главная функция CDN состоит в сокращении срока загрузки веб-страниц, изображений и видеофайлов. Технология пересылает информацию с ближнего географического сервера, уменьшая дистанцию между устройством pin up пользователя и источником информации.
Вопрос скорости загрузки ресурсов
Скорость подгрузки веб-ресурсов влияет на пользовательский опыт и торговые показатели организации. Замедленная отдача контента наращивает коэффициент отказов и снижает продажи. Юзеры ожидают немедленной загрузки страниц пин ап, пауза в несколько секунд порождает неблагоприятную реакцию.
Пространственное дистанция между узлом и посетителем формирует естественные препятствия отправки сведений. Обращение от пользователя из Азии к машине в Европе проходит тысячи километров, повышая отклик. Каждый маршрутизатор на маршруте следования пакетов привносит миллисекунды задержки.
Высокая нагрузка на одиночный узел притормаживает исполнение вызовов всех пользователей. Максимальные моменты создают очереди вызовов, которые машина не справляется обрабатывать. Недостаточная пропускная мощность соединения становится тесным местом при отправке мультимедийного содержимого.
Нынешние веб-страницы содержат множество составляющих: картинки, видеоролики, скрипты и таблицы стилей. Суммарный объём загружаемых файлов pin up составляет нескольких мегабайт. Переносные гаджеты чувствительны к проблемам скорости из-за непостоянства беспроводных каналов.
Как работает система передачи материалов
Сеть доставки содержимого работает по механизму пространственного размещения копий данных между машинами. Оператор CDN располагает пункты присутствия в различных областях, создавая глобальную структуру. Когда юзер обращается веб-страницу, система устанавливает ближний к нему машину.
DNS-маршрутизация направляет вызов к оптимальному пункту на базе пространственного расположения посетителя. Системы оценивают нагрузку машин, присутствие соединений и стабильность подключения. Система выбирает пункт с наименьшим периодом ответа.
Периферийный сервер контролирует присутствие требуемого данных в местном кэше. Если дубликат имеется и свежа, узел высылает сведения юзеру. Отсутствие документа пин ап казино запускает запрос к источнику для извлечения оригинала.
Извлечённый содержимое размещается на краевом пункте для будущих вызовов. Следующие пользователи из региона принимают информацию из локального кэша без вызова к основному машине. Процесс копирования синхронизирует материал между узлами присутствия. Модификация файлов запускает инвалидацию устаревших дубликатов в распространённой системе.
Основные элементы CDN-инфраструктуры
Инфраструктура сети передачи содержимого состоит из соединённых технологических составляющих. Каждый компонент реализует особые функции пин ап в течении передачи данных пользователям.
- Краевые узлы находятся пространственно рядом к финальным юзерам. Пункты хранят сохранённые реплики материалов и исполняют входящие запросы. Распределение машин по материкам минимизирует реальное дистанцию транспортировки сведений.
- Главный сервер включает оригинальные версии всех данных веб-ресурса. Пограничные серверы запрашивают к первоисточнику при нехватке материалов в региональном кэше. Главное сервер обеспечивает актуальность данных в распространённой структуре.
- Система управления контентом координирует функционирование всех пунктов структуры. Система контролирует состояние машин, рассредоточивает нагрузку и управляет кэшированием. Административная панель даёт устанавливать условия выполнения документов.
- Балансировщики нагрузки рассредоточивают поступающий трафик между свободными машинами. Устройства оценивают загруженность серверов и переадресуют вызовы к менее нагруженным машинам. Процесс предотвращает переполнение при резком росте активности.
Кэширование документов на распределенных серверах
Запись представляет собой сохранение реплик файлов на пространственно распространённых узлах. Система даёт сберегать статический материал ближе к пользователям, сокращая срок доставки. Периферийные пункты генерируют локальные реплики фотографий, видеороликов, таблиц стилей и скриптов.
Стратегии кэширования устанавливают условия размещения разнообразных видов материалов. Постоянные файлы записываются на долгий период, поскольку нечасто меняются. Переменный содержимое нуждается частого модификации или исключения из кэша. Параметры периода жизни влияют на равновесие между свежестью и скоростью передачи.
Процесс аннулирования устраняет неактуальные варианты документов из рассредоточенного репозитория. При актуализации материалов пин ап казино платформа высылает уведомления краевым пунктам о потребности модификации. Механизм очистки гарантирует согласование данных между точками присутствия.
Заголовки HTTP регулируют работой сохранения на различных уровнях инфраструктуры. Команды Cache-Control указывают правила сохранения и актуализации файлов. Параметры ETag позволяют сверять современность контента без целиком скачивания. Ограниченные обращения уменьшают транспортировку сведений при отсутствии правок.
Как CDN снижает нагруженность на основной сервер
Рассредоточение вызовов между краевыми узлами облегчает исходный сервер от выполнения повторяющихся обращений. Большая часть обращений к статическому материалам обслуживаются местными серверами без задействования главного узла. Основная узел исполняет только уникальные обращения и изменяемый материал.
Кэширование постоянных элементов убирает необходимость неоднократной передачи одинаковых файлов. Фотографии, ролики и таблицы стилей загружаются с исходного узла единожды, потом предоставляются из кэша. Сокращение запросов к главному машине разгружает вычислительные возможности для сложных процессов.
Пропускная возможность соединения исходного узла тратится рациональнее при задействовании CDN. Транспортировка мультимедийного контента осуществляется через распространённую сеть узлов. Исходный узел передаёт сведения только на пункты присутствия, а не каждому клиенту.
Территориальное рассредоточение загрузки предотвращает переполнение центрального пункта в промежутки значительной активности. Максимальные нагруженности рассредоточиваются между узлами в различных регионах. Надёжность системы pin up повышается благодаря копированию возможностей между самостоятельными серверами.
Защита от переполнений и DDoS-атак
Сеть передачи контента гарантирует безопасность веб-ресурсов от распространённых атак типа отказ в функционировании. Территориальное рассредоточение машин позволяет принимать большие объёмы опасного объёма без влияния на функционирование. Злонамеренные обращения распределяются между множеством узлов вместо скопления на одном сервере.
Отсев объёма на слое пограничных узлов останавливает странные обращения до достижения исходного узла. Механизмы анализируют паттерны поведения и выявляют подозрительную активность. Алгоритмы машинного обучения определяют характеристики программных нападений и ботнетов. Блокировка опасных IP-адресов выполняется самостоятельно.
Лимитирование темпа обращений пин ап казино исключает переполнение от одного источника. Механизм rate limiting определяет предельное число обращений с отправителя за промежуток. Нарушение порога приводит к временной отсечению адреса.
Запасная производительность рассредоточенной структуры позволяет обрабатывать с неожиданными пиками законного трафика. Масштабируемость системы обеспечивает обработку выросшего объёма обращений без падения эффективности. Самостоятельное перенос нагрузки нейтрализует отказ единичных машин при вторжениях.
Достоинства и ограничения CDN
Задействование системы доставки содержимого обеспечивает массу преимуществ для обладателей веб-ресурсов. Методика устраняет важнейшие задачи производительности пин ап и доступности.
- Разгон подгрузки сайтов наращивает удовлетворённость пользователей и улучшает активностные факторы. Сокращение срока реакции благоприятно влияет на продажи и деловые результаты.
- Снижение нагруженности на главный сервер сберегает системные мощности и траты на систему. Оптимизация пропускной мощности соединения снижает затраты на поток.
- Увеличение устойчивости обеспечивает работоспособность веб-ресурса при сбоях конкретных серверов. Пространственное дублирование оберегает от региональных программных неполадок.
- Защита от DDoS-атак предотвращает отказ сайта при злонамеренных манипуляциях. Распространённая архитектура абсорбирует вредоносный поток без влияния на правомерных посетителей.
Ограничения технологии нуждаются учёта при разработке развёртывания. Цена предложений операторов может быть высокой для разработок с большими количествами потока. Установка сохранения динамического контента нуждается усилий специалистов. Привязка от внешнего поставщика формирует опасности при технических неполадках.
Где используются системы передачи содержимого
Системы доставки содержимого получают использование в различных сферах электронной экономики. Технология стала эталоном для компаний, функционирующих с огромными массивами трафика.
Системы стримингового видео применяют CDN для распространения контента миллионам зрителей синхронно. Сервисы онлайн-кинотеатров гарантируют показ видео без задержек. Распространённая архитектура справляется с максимальными нагрузками во период премьер популярных картин.
Интернет-магазины задействуют CDN для ускорения открытия списков изделий и изображений изделий. Стремительная выдача содержимого существенна для превращения клиентов в клиентов. Промедления при просмотре товаров вызывают к сокращению реализации.
Информационные сайты используют распределённую инфраструктуру для выполнения пиков потока при размещении значимых статей. Система гарантирует работоспособность ресурса при внезапном повышении объёма аудитории. Картинки и видеоматериалы загружаются стремительно вне зависимости от пространственного местонахождения пользователей.
Игровые платформы распространяют апдейты через CDN миллионам юзерам. Рассредоточение файлов установки pin up выполняется продуктивнее через географически близкие серверы. Бизнес сайты и учебные сервисы используют систему для всемирного покрытия.
